Brookfield School, a vibrant and thriving secondary school, is seeking a dedicated and enthusiastic Learning Support Assistant to join our team. This is an exciting opportunity to make a real difference in the lives of young people and contribute to a positive and supportive learning environment.


What will you be doing?

  • Support teachers in delivering engaging and effective lessons across various subjects.
  • Work with individual students to provide targeted assistance and help them overcome challenges.
  • Contribute to the development of inclusive learning resources and activities.
  • Collaborate with teachers and other staff to ensure the well-being and academic success of all students.

What are we looking for?

  • A passion for education and a desire to make a positive impact on young people.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ills to build rapport with students, teachers, and parents.
  • Strong organisational and planning abilities to manage time effectively and support diverse learning needs.
  • A commitment to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children.
